1 How long do HydraFacial results last?
The immediate glow lasts about a week. Regular monthly treatments provide cumulative improvement in skin health. Capitol Heights med spas follow the same protocols with local expertise.
2 What does a HydraFacial do?
HydraFacial cleanses, exfoliates, extracts impurities, and hydrates skin in one treatment. It addresses congestion, fine lines, and dullness while infusing beneficial serums. Consult a Capitol Heights provider for personalized guidance.
3 Can I get HydraFacial if I have rosacea?
Yes, HydraFacial is gentle enough for rosacea. The hydrating, anti-inflammatory serums can actually help calm redness. Your Capitol Heights provider can give specific recommendations.
4 What age is appropriate for HydraFacial?
HydraFacial is suitable for all ages and skin types. Teenagers benefit from extractions and acne treatment, while adults address various concerns. Capitol Heights practitioners are trained in current best practices.
5 Is there any downtime after a HydraFacial?
No, HydraFacial has zero downtime. Skin looks immediately radiant. You can apply makeup and resume normal activities right away.
6 How long does a HydraFacial take?
Standard treatments take 30-45 minutes. Premium packages with add-ons like LED therapy or lymphatic drainage take 60-90 minutes. Capitol Heights med spas follow the same protocols with local expertise.
7 How often should I get a HydraFacial?
Monthly treatments are ideal for maintaining results. Some people get them before special events for instant glow. Consult a Capitol Heights provider for personalized guidance.
